How do I decide how much to refinance?
When you’re deciding how much to request to refinance to ANZ Plus, you’ll need to consider your personal needs and circumstances, including whether you’d like to access any existing redraw or borrow additional funds.
If you’d like to access the funds in your redraw after you’ve switched, and you don’t plan on redrawing these funds with your existing bank, you’ll need to include it in your requested loan amount.
So, for example, if your current loan is $100,000 with $20,000 in redraw, you’ll need to enter $120,000 as your current loan amount.
If your loan is approved, any surplus including additional funds you borrow will be paid into your nominated account (less any exit fees your previous bank may charge). To reduce your loan balance, you then have the option to transfer the surplus into your new ANZ Plus Home Loan which may then be available under the redraw facility.
Split loans
If you have a split loan, your request needs to include the sum of the total outstanding balance of both loans, as well as any additional redraw you’d like to access.
